If there is one thing you do a lot of in college, it is writing reports. Every student has to do them, and finding the information and conducting the research can be difficult. This is especially true with the confusing research tools we find on-line. As a result, many of us wish we could have a librarian help us at home like they do at school. Well, your wish has been granted.
I am sure most of you do not know about the Chat with a Librarian feature on the UC web site. This link allows you to directly chat with a librarian while you are at home.
If you are having problems on the Academic Search Premier or the full text journals, you can ask someone who can answer all of your questions, and even help you find exactly what you are looking for.
You may not be connected with a University of Cincinnati librarian (unless there is one available), but you will be connected with someone who knows the system and can help you with your problems.
If you are interested in using this feature all you have to do is go to the UC web site (www.uc.edu) and then go to the “Current Students” link. Once you get there, you will find the Library link under Educational Programs & Resources. From there you will get to the UC library page and at the bottom left hand corner of the page you will see a link that says “Chat With a Librarian.” Just follow the directions from there, and in no time you will be chatting away with a well informed librarian.
